Add framework for resolving (pun intended) libc namespace issues, using wrapper .h files and asm labels to let internal calls resolve directly and not be overridable or use the PLT. Then, apply that framework to most of the functions in stdio.h, string.h, err.h, and wchar.h. Delete the should-have-been-hidden-all-along _v?(err|warn)[cx]? symbols while here.
tests clean on i386, amd64, sparc64, powerpc, and mips64

Import new amd64 assembly versions of strchr/index, strrchr/rindex, and strlen that provide a significantly faster performance than our previous .c or .S implementations. Based on NetBSD's code.
Tested with different amd64 CPUs.
